Illustration of alternative method of measuring the bridge to back size.

Measuring the front to back Measuring the depth of the 'cello from bridge to back is very awkward and is easiest if the 'cello is laid on a table and held steady. One person holds a ruler across the bridge and measures from one end of it down to the table. Another person measures from the other end of the ruler down to the table. When the two measurements are the same that is the correct figure. Alternatively place the 'cello on its side with the bridge against a wall and place a large book up to the back of the instrument. Remove the 'cello and measure the gap.

When completing the fitting diagram please take the measurements carefully and after filling in the diagram please check they are correct by remeasuring. We can only visualise your 'cello based on the measurements we are given. If the instrument is either very large or rather small then an outline drawn on newspaper of the whole instrument, which we mount on card, is useful to us. When measuring the back length do not include the half-round where the neck joins the back and when measuring the overall length of the 'cello do not include the end pin unit which is measured separately
